Ronald Owen "Ron" Remke

Ronald Owen "Ron" Remke
Dec 27, 1943 ~ Sep 17, 2013

Mr. Ronald Owen "Ron" Remke, 69, of Bartlesville, died at 7:45 P.M. on Tuesday, September 17, 2013 at the Jane Phillips Medical Center.

The family will conduct private services for Mr. Remke at a later date and cremation arrangements were under the direction o the Stumpff Funeral Home & Crematory. Memorial funds have been established and those who wish may send their contributions to the Washington County SPCA, 16620 State Highway 123, Bartlesville, Oklahoma, 74003 or to the Animal Rescue Foundation, P.O. Box 3292, Bartlesville, Oklahoma, 74006.

Mr. Remke was born in Effingham, Illinois on December 27, 1943 the son of Marvin Arthur and Wilma Lois (Hites) Remke. He grew up in Midland, Texas and then Bartlesville, attended Northeastern Junior College at Miami and then Oklahoma State University in Stillwater where he graduated with a Bachelor's degree in Animal Husbandry. While at OSU he was active in the Air Force ROTC program and following his graduation in 1966 he entered active duty with the U.S. Air Force. He was a Combat Reconnaissance Fighter Aircraft Commander-RF4 Captain Sr. Pilot with combat flying over North & South Vietnam, Laos and Cambodia. He received his Honorable Discharge from the U.S. Air Force as a Captain in 1977.

He returned to the Bartlesville area and became the owner of the "Boat Doc" in Copan for a number of years until 2000. He had also been active in the income tax preparation business. Mr. Remke was married to Linda Lu Futhey on July 8, 1978 in Bartlesville. They made their home in the Copan area until recently relocating to Bartlesville. He loved the outdoors, was an avid fisherman and proud of the fact that he had the opportunity to fish in numerous countries during his military career. He was a member of the East Cross United Methodist Church and the Bartlesville Bass Masters.

Mr. Remke is survived by his wife, Linda Lu Remke of Bartlesville, one son, Sean Remke of Brownsburg, Indiana, three brothers, Bruce Remke of Owasso, Okla., Michael Remke of Katy, Texas, and Rob Remke of Chanhassen Minnesota, three grandchildren, Hunter Remke of Stephenville, Texas, Brookelynne Remke and Laurynn Remke both of Brownsburg, Indiana, numerous nieces and nephews and his two dogs, Suzy Wong and Gracie Mae and his cat, Star.

He was preceded in death by his parents and a brother, Neal Dee Remke.
